What 7 Steps Ensure a Flawless Commercial Paint Finish?

commercial building

A well-executed paint finish does more than improve aesthetics; it enhances durability, safeguards surfaces, and reflects professionalism. For businesses, a polished result can influence customer perception and employee morale. Yet, achieving a flawless commercial paint finish requires more than a few strokes of colour; it demands process, expertise, and precision. Here are seven critical steps that ensure every project looks impeccable and lasts.

1. Surface Assessment and Preparation

Every flawless finish begins with an honest evaluation of the surface. Commercial painters in Sydney inspect for cracks, peeling, mould, or water damage before picking up a brush. Sanding, patching, and sealing imperfections guarantee that the new coat adheres properly and remains smooth. Skipping preparation often leads to uneven textures and premature wear.

2. Selecting the Right Paint

Not all paints are created equal. A high-traffic office corridor will need a different product from a healthcare clinic or a warehouse. A commercial painting company carefully matches the paint type with the building’s usage, factoring in durability, washability, and finish. Making the right choice here is fundamental to achieving both style and longevity.

3. Employing Professional-Grade Tools

Brushes, rollers, sprayers, and scaffolding are not interchangeable. The quality of tools influences coverage, efficiency, and the precision of edges. Skilled commercial painters use professional-grade equipment to avoid streaks, drips, and inconsistent coverage. The right tools save time while ensuring a more refined outcome.

4. Meticulous Priming

Primer often separates a mediocre job from a professional one. A painting company in Sydney will apply primer suited to the material whether it is plaster, brick, or timber. Primer ensures adhesion, prevents stains from bleeding through, and creates an even foundation for colour. Cutting corners on this step compromises the entire finish.

5. Application Technique

Technique defines quality. Consistent brush strokes, even roller pressure, and measured spray application all contribute to the final look. Professionals maintain steady pace and layer control to avoid lap marks, bubbling, or patchiness. Applying thin, even coats rather than one thick layer ensures better coverage and longer-lasting results.

6. Timing and Conditions

Paint reacts differently depending on temperature, humidity, and ventilation. Commercial painters in Sydney monitor conditions closely to reduce drying issues and ensure proper curing. Rushing the process or painting in unsuitable weather often causes blistering or cracking down the track. A flawless finish requires patience and an understanding of timing.

7. Thorough Inspection and Touch-Ups

The final step is not stepping back but stepping closer. Experienced painters scrutinise every wall, corner, and trim for missed spots, uneven colour, or drips. Touch-ups and corrections are part of the process, not an afterthought. This stage guarantees the building reflects professionalism at every angle.

A flawless paint finish is never the result of chance. It stems from a sequence of deliberate actions assessment, preparation, correct product choice, skilled application, and rigorous inspection. By following these seven steps, businesses secure a finish that not only enhances appearance but also delivers durability.
